We provide three different versions of training codes here, including the paper version, the enhanced version with AMP and Flash Attention, as well as the ultra performance version.

1. Installation (Please skip this step if your have already installed the relevant environmets when you do quick inference)

  • python == 3.10
  • PyTorch == 2.0
  • Anaconda
  • CUDA == 11.8

Please export the CUDA path, for me, I export it as follows,

export CUDA_HOME=/home/notebook/code/personal/S9053766/chendu/cuda-11.8

Then install the relevant environments :

git clone https://github.com/ChrisDud0257/GSASR
cd GSASR
conda create --name gsasr python=3.10
conda activate gsasr
export CUDA_HOME=${path_to_CUDA} ### specify the path to cuda-11.8
pip install torch==2.0.1 torchvision==0.15.2 torchaudio==2.0.2 --index-url https://download.pytorch.org/whl/cu118
python setup_gscuda.py install # gscuda
cd TrainTestGSASR
pip install -r requirements.txt
BASICSR_EXT=True python setup_basicsr.py develop # basicsr

For more installation issues, please refer to the excellent BasicSR project.

3.3 Ultra Performance Version (AMP + Flash Attention + HAT-L Encoder+ SA1B Training Dataset)

We provide the training codes of GSASR-HATL. The training command is as follows, which is also written in demo.sh.

Based on AMP and Flash Attention, we train GSASR with HAT-L encoder to explore the ultimost performance.

The trainging setting are as follows:

Training DetailsSettings
DatasetSA1B
GPUs16 x NVIDIA A100
Batch Size per GPU8
Iterations500000
Training Time Cost30 days
EncoderHAT-L
Range of Scaling Factor in Training[1,16]
Input LR size64 x 64
Acceleration StrategyAMP + Flash Attention
